summaryrefslogtreecommitdiff
path: root/www/mod_accounting/Makefile
diff options
context:
space:
mode:
authorOliver Lehmann <oliver@FreeBSD.org>2003-07-24 19:28:51 +0000
committerOliver Lehmann <oliver@FreeBSD.org>2003-07-24 19:28:51 +0000
commit99482e8806a449168613201aa8fad66e66879dfd (patch)
tree9f87de8a02970b492d3312f1bebcc21dc7db080d /www/mod_accounting/Makefile
parentFix typo in Makefile. (diff)
Add mod_accounting 0.5,
an Apache module that records traffic statistics into a database. PR: 45502 Submitted by: Clément Laforêt <sheepkiller@cultdeadsheep.org>
Notes
Notes: svn path=/head/; revision=85545
Diffstat (limited to 'www/mod_accounting/Makefile')
-rw-r--r--www/mod_accounting/Makefile53
1 files changed, 53 insertions, 0 deletions
diff --git a/www/mod_accounting/Makefile b/www/mod_accounting/Makefile
new file mode 100644
index 000000000000..f15ddf6da446
--- /dev/null
+++ b/www/mod_accounting/Makefile
@@ -0,0 +1,53 @@
+# New ports collection makefile for: mod_accounting
+# Date created: 15 November 2002
+# Whom: Clément Laforêt <sheepkiller@cultdeadsheep.org>
+#
+# $FreeBSD$
+#
+
+PORTNAME= mod_accounting
+PORTVERSION= 0.5
+CATEGORIES= www
+MASTER_SITES= ${MASTER_SITE_SOURCEFORGE}
+MASTER_SITE_SUBDIR= mod-acct
+
+MAINTAINER= sheepkiller@cultdeadsheep.org
+COMMENT= An Apache module that records traffic statistics into a database
+
+BUILD_DEPENDS+= ${LOCALBASE}/sbin/apxs:${PORTSDIR}/www/apache13
+
+MAKE_ARGS+= APXS="${APXS}"
+APXS?= ${LOCALBASE}/sbin/apxs
+
+.if defined(WITHOUT_PGSQL)
+MAKE_ARGS+= WITHOUT_PGSQL=YES
+.else
+LIB_DEPENDS+= pq.3:${PORTSDIR}/databases/postgresql7
+.endif
+
+.if defined(WITHOUT_MYSQL)
+MAKE_ARGS+= WITHOUT_MYSQL=YES
+.else
+LIB_DEPENDS+= mysqlclient.10:${PORTSDIR}/databases/mysql323-client
+.endif
+
+pre-everything:
+ @${ECHO} "*-----------------------------------------*"
+ @${ECHO} "To disable MySQL support just define :"
+ @${ECHO} " WITHOUT_MYSQL=YES"
+ @${ECHO} "To disable PostgreSQL support just define :"
+ @${ECHO} " WITHOUT_PGSQL=YES"
+ @${ECHO} "*-----------------------------------------*"
+
+post-install:
+ @${MKDIR} ${PREFIX}/share/${PORTNAME}
+ ${INSTALL_DATA} ${WRKSRC}/schema.sql ${PREFIX}/share/${PORTNAME}
+.if !defined(NOPORTDOCS)
+ @${MKDIR} ${DOCSDIR}
+ ${INSTALL_DATA} ${WRKSRC}/README ${DOCSDIR}/README
+ ${INSTALL_DATA} ${WRKSRC}/README ${DOCSDIR}/FAQ.txt
+ ${INSTALL_DATA} ${WRKSRC}/README ${DOCSDIR}/LICENSE
+.endif
+ @${CAT} ${PKGMESSAGE}
+
+.include <bsd.port.mk>